The Friedkin Group · 5 hours ago
Software & Platform Engineer
The Friedkin Group is seeking a highly skilled Software & Platform Engineer to design, build, and maintain a core Data & Machine Learning platform. This role involves developing new capabilities, ensuring security and compliance, and enhancing the platform to meet user needs.
Executive Office
Responsibilities
Platform Development: Design and implement new features for our AWS and Databricks-based platform, staying current with industry trends and advancements in AI
Core Component Implementation: Test and integrate central platform components that support our technology stack and serve tenants across the organization
Collaboration: Partner with other engineering teams to identify and deliver platform enhancements that solve specific business problems
Maintain Excellence: Uphold strict security protocols, compliance controls, and architectural principles in all aspects of your work
Qualification
Required
Bachelor's Degree Computer Science or a related field
5+ years of experience in software engineering
Proven track record of designing and building complex, multi-tenant systems
Platform & Software Engineering: Deep understanding of modern software engineering principles, platform engineering, and cloud-native design patterns (especially AWS). Expertise in microservices architecture is a plus
CI/CD & Automation: Experience designing and implementing CI/CD pipelines (preferably with GitHub Actions) and a strong command of Infrastructure as Code (Terraform, YAML)
Primary Tech Stack: Databricks: Expertise, including in-depth knowledge of data lakes and data warehouse architecture. AWS: Comprehensive knowledge of native data services and cloud architecture. Python: Advanced knowledge of object-oriented principles. Terraform: Advanced knowledge and extensive experience in building IaaC systems
Observability: Operational experience with monitoring, logging, and alerting tools and best practices
Source Control: Proficiency with tools like GitHub
Preferred
Excellent problem-solving abilities and a strong drive for engineering excellence
A mindset geared towards automation over manual processes
The confidence to challenge ideas constructively and ask insightful questions
A learner's mindset and eagerness to learn new technologies
Expertise in Terraform and Python
Benefits
Medical, dental, and vision insurance
Wellness programs
Retirement plans
Generous paid leave
Company
The Friedkin Group
The Friedkin Group is a private consortium investing in automotive, hospitality, entertainment, sports, and adventure sectors.